Output 7709ec602218b286db077961d94461f52e2929dac45efa77ba17567149538f29:2

value
25464593
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2f78c74cca76ec48cc20191de2a709a129536ec OP_EQUAL
address
MT8eghNLjnhfEzyg5jFiWnN2GJ2HuFtqpA
transaction
7709ec602218b286db077961d94461f52e2929dac45efa77ba17567149538f29
spent
true